Tested Minecraft Versions:
Destroyer97mc
This plugin allows server owners to hold automated 1v1 tournaments for their players. The plugin cycles through winners of certain matches and puts them against other match winners until one final winner is determined. The plugin is highly configurable and safe.
For people updating to 1.3.0+:
- This section will post specific version of SmartTournament that require you to update the configuration file (either by adding the new lines of text from the settings.yml spoiler listed below or by regenerating the configuration file.
- The values for <position> are either '1' or '2'.
- There are multiple aliases listed for /tournament in the plugin.yml.
Developer API:
Future Updates:
- 1.7
- 1.8
Destroyer97mc
This plugin allows server owners to hold automated 1v1 tournaments for their players. The plugin cycles through winners of certain matches and puts them against other match winners until one final winner is determined. The plugin is highly configurable and safe.
For people updating to 1.3.0+:
- If you want the spectator-hiding feature to work, you will need VanishNoPacket.
- This section will post specific version of SmartTournament that require you to update the configuration file (either by adding the new lines of text from the settings.yml spoiler listed below or by regenerating the configuration file.
- 1.2.7
- 1.3.0
- 1.3.1
- 1.3.3
- 1.3.5
- 1.3.6
- Multiple arena support to allow tournaments to run faster.
- Configurable armor, inventory, and potion effects for players fighting.
- CombatTagPlus support to allow teleportation when tagged.
- System to prevent players from losing items when entering tournaments.
- Support for both Spigot 1.7 and Spigot 1.8.
- Automatic cycling of players for new matches (matches are not determined beforehand allowing the system to still work if players leave the tournament).
- Java 8
- Spigot 1.7.x or 1.8.x
- CrackShot
- CombatTagPlus
- VanishNoPacket
- The values for <position> are either '1' or '2'.
- There are multiple aliases listed for /tournament in the plugin.yml.
- smarttournament.default
- /tournament join - join the tournament
- /tournament leave - leave the tournament
- smarttournament.start
- /tournament start - start the tournament
- smarttournament.end
- /tournament end - forcibly end the tournament
- smarttournament.endmatch
- /tournament end-match - ends the current match if there is only one match going on.
- /tournament end-match <matchID> - ends the match associated with the matchID (the available matches show up when you type in /tournament end-match)
- smarttournament.setspawn
- /tournament setspawn <arena> <position> - set arena area and position
- /tournament setspawn -spectator - set spectator area
- /tournament setspawn -world - set world spawn
- smarttournament.chatbypass - allows the player to use commands in a tournament
- smarttournament.blockbreak.bypass - allows players to bypass the breaking of blocks in an arena. OPs have this permission by default. Please give the negated version of this permission to OPs to prevent them from breaking blocks.
Developer API:
Future Updates:
- Add reward system for winner.
- Prevent deaths from damage caused from other sources.
- Add maximum number of players who can join tournament.
- See names of players that are in the tournament via command.
- See what matches are currently going on via command.
- Statistics for tournament kills, deaths, wins.
- Support for VanishNoPacket to automatically unvanish players who join the tournament in vanish.
- Support for servers with Spigot 1.9 or Spigot 1.10
- Requests?
- The enchantments you list are case sensitive and must be spelled according to the names listed here: https://hub.spigotmc.org/javadocs/bukkit/org/bukkit/enchantments/Enchantment.html
- The effects you list are case sensitive and must be spelled according tot he names listed here: https://hub.spigotmc.org/javadocs/spigot/org/bukkit/potion/PotionEffectType.html
- The "material-id" section in the config refers to the numbers listed after a colon of an item id. For example, the ID for a god apple is 322:1. The material id in this case is '1'. If you are putting an item that does not have a material-id, put '0' as the value or leave it blank.
- 149.56.111.87:25567 (1.8)
- You cannot -Redacted- this plugin to anyone.
- You cannot resell this plugin to anyone.
- There are no refunds unless on special circumstances that I decide.
- You cannot decompile this plugin and/or share the source.